    Photo taken on Sept. 20, 2010 shows a plant and moss grown on lava at the Wudalianchi World Geopark, northeast China's Heilongjiang Province. Reputed as "an open textbook on volcanoes", the geopark contains five connected volcanic barrier lakes formed by volcanic actions in the Quaternary period. It is not only of great importance to the history of ecological science, geography and physics, but also of unique aesthetic and applying value to natural aesthetics and environment medicine.
